The differences in colonial rule in the Caribbean islands managed to create a unique development of the music in this region. The interchange of different instruments, different traditions, different music styles, between the Spanish, English, French, Dutch, as well as the African slaves, and the native populations, resulted in a very interesting, unique styles of music, and in fact, some of them became very popular on a global scale, like the reggae music for example.
